Alfred Joseph Sollami

BOSTON - Alfred “Al” Joseph Sollami, 83, died on December 5, 2015. Born in Boston, MA, Al was the youngest child of Carmello and Concetta (Casto) Sollami, both of Italy. He trained and worked as a cabinet maker and later attended Berklee School (College) of Music. Al served in the U.S. Army/Reserves from 1953 – 1960. He owned a number of restaurants with his wife of 23 years, Barbara Craffey, deceased. Al had a life long passion for music, cooking, woodworking, and antique furniture. In retirement, Al loved making homemade pizza and cookies for family and his wonderful NH friends. He is survived by his three children Alice, Mary and Alfred, his four grandchildren and many nieces and nephews.

Services will be privately held at the Massachusetts National Cemetery.
